New York, USA: The US Justice Department has unsealed indictment charging an employee of Indian Government and a former Research and Analysis Wing (R&AW) official Vikas Yadav for attempting to get a US citizen Sikh activist assassinated in US. Surrey: The BC Gurdwaras Council (BCGC) has called on the Canadian government to take strong action against Indian diplomats involved in violent crimes targeting Sikh activists in Canada. Washington, USA: In a response to recent revelations of alleged foreign interference and transnational repression by the Indian State targeting the Sikhs, the World Sikh Parliament has publicly commended the Government of Canada for its decisive action against Indian diplomats allegedly involved in criminal activities targeting the Sikh community.
